hi friends we are designing a microarray experiment, where there are two different mouse strains (A,B)... and one condition (Peptide - P and Saline - S). we expect the mouse strains to express differentially even under normal (saline) conditions...so we did not want to go for pooling the controls, to have a common - pooled control... under this scenario... which of the following designs would you suggest....(we have planned to use dyeswap and 2 replicates for each hybrisation).... 1: AP---BP | \ / | | / \ | AS---BS (all pairs - with 6 hybridisations) OR 2: AP | AS---BS | BP (with just 3 hybridisations, so that we could deduce AP-BP,using AP- AS-BS and rest like that...) i request your valuable advice in this regard.... thanks vijay graduate student department of biological sciences University of Southern Mississippi MS __________________________________________________ [[alternative HTML version deleted]]
